## Sorting Stability — Gridloom Report Builder

Gridloom's sort is not stable by default. Ties reorder between runs; customers notice. Fix shipped in 4.2 behind the `stable_sort` flag. If a ticket mentions shifting rows, confirm the flag is on for that tenant before debugging further. Flag toggles require the Keywright admin vault. On-call can open the vault directly during incidents using the recovery passphrase printed below.

unlock words, hahaf-fajeg: quenmir-belius

## Support

Role-based access in the Lorecastle wiki is managed through the Gatewick permissions service, not the wiki itself. If a user reports missing edit rights, first confirm their role assignment in Gatewick before assuming a sync failure. Sync runs every fifteen minutes; anything stale beyond an hour is a genuine incident. For access escalations outside business hours, the identity team maintains a monitored inbox, reachable below.

escalation mailbox, tadug-bagag: gileth@nelvroforge.corp

## Runbook: LadleLogic scaling errors

When users report that LadleLogic is scaling recipes weirdly (e.g., 1.5 eggs or negative salt), it's almost always the rounding profile, not the math engine. First ask which unit system they're in — the imperial fallback is pickier. You can safely restart the calculator pod; scaling jobs are stateless. Before escalating to engineering, grab a screenshot and check the live config, which should match these values:

service settings:
[istael]
team = gilath
access_code = ac_468cdf
owner = casdor.gilox
host = istael.kelviforge.internal
port = 5432
peer = quenwyn.braskworks.corp
salt = 6678df32
pin = 7400